Phosphorus has 3 shells. The outer shell contains 5 electrons. The electronic configuration is :- 1s2, 2s2, 2p6, 3s2, 3p3

There are 5 electrons in the outermost electron shell of a phosphorus atom. Phosphorus has the electron configuration 2-8-5, so it has 5 electrons in its outermost shell.
